If you're looking for a vibrant and flavorful dish that brings the essence of Southeast Asian cuisine to your dining table, look no further than this delightful Green Curry Shrimp with Noodles. Perfectly balanced with zesty shrimp, aromatic spices, and creamy coconut milk, this dish is sure to impress your family or guests, all while being completely dairy-free!

Imagine the intoxicating aroma of fresh lemongrass, ginger, and garlic mingling with rich green curry paste as it simmers on your stovetop. The magic truly happens when these bold flavors are combined with succulent shrimp, creating a tantalizing seafood dish that is both hearty and satisfying. The addition of rice noodles adds a delightful texture, making every bite a unique experience.

Directions

  1. Purée shallots, lemongrass, garlic, ginger, and cilantro stems in a blender with curry paste, sugar, salt, turmeric, and water until as smooth as possible, about 1 minute.
  2. Heat oil in a 4-quart wide heavy pot over moderate heat until hot but not smoking, then cook curry paste mixture, stirring frequently, until it just begins to stick to bottom of pot, 8 to 10 minutes.
  3. Add coconut milk and broth and simmer, uncovered, stirring occasionally, until reduced to about 3 2/3 cups, 8 to 10 minutes.
  4. While sauce simmers, cook noodles in a 6-quart pot of boiling salted water, uncovered, stirring occasionally, until tender, 4 to 6 minutes.
  5. Drain in a colander and rinse under cold water.
  6. Drain noodles well and divide among 4 large bowls.
  7. Add shrimp to sauce and simmer, stirring, until just cooked through, 2 to 3 minutes.
  8. Remove from heat and stir in fish sauce and salt and pepper to taste. Ladle shrimp and sauce over noodles.
